What is the sales tax in California vs Texas?

At a personal level, Californians pay as much as 13.3% in state income tax and, depending on local rates, between 7.25% and 10% in sales tax. In Texas, they’ll pay NO state income tax whatsoever, and sales tax ranges from 6.25% to 8.25%. Businesses also benefit. Texas has no corporate income tax. California’s is 8.84%.

Does California have the highest sales tax?

At 7.25%, California has the highest minimum statewide sales tax rate in the United States, which can total up to 10.75% with local sales taxes included.

What is the sales tax rate in CA?

7.25%
The statewide tax rate is 7.25%. In most areas of California, local jurisdictions have added district taxes that increase the tax owed by a seller. Those district tax rates range from 0.10% to 1.00%.

What city in CA has the highest sales tax?

California: Sales Tax Handbook
Combined with the state sales tax, the highest sales tax rate in California is 10.75% in the cities of Hayward, San Leandro, Alameda, Union City and Fremont (and ten other cities).

What is the sales tax in Texas 2022?

Texas imposes a 6.25 percent state sales and use tax on all retail sales, leases and rentals of most goods, as well as taxable services.

What sales are not taxed in California?

Some items are exempt from sales and use tax, including:

  • Sales of certain food products for human consumption (many groceries)
  • Sales to the U.S. Government.
  • Sales of prescription medicine and certain medical devices.
  • Sales of items paid for with food stamps.

What state has no sales tax?

Four states — Delaware, Montana, New Hampshire and Oregon — have no statewide sales tax, or local sales taxes, either. Alaska has no statewide sales tax, but it allows cities and towns to levy sales taxes.

Is Texas a high tax state?

Despite having the 6th highest property taxes in the nation, the state of Texas has an average tax burden for its citizens. Sales taxes for the state are comparatively low at 6.25% (it can reach a maximum limit of 8.25%), and Texas is one of nine states that does not have personal income taxes.

Which state is safer Texas or California?

According to the Federal Bureau of Investigation, the violent crime rate in California was 441.2 per 100,000 residents while it was 5 percent lower in Texas at 418.9 (FBI, 2020 ). In contrast, the property crime rate in Texas was slightly higher at 2,390.7 per 100,000 versus 2,331.2 per 100,000 in California.
